H.R. 3199 (100th)
A bill providing for any bill or joint resolution making continuing appropriations that is agreed to by both Houses of Congress in the same form to be enrolled as a series of separate bills or resolutions for presentation to the President.

Summary
Provides that when any bill or joint resolution making continuing appropriations is agreed to by both Houses of the Congress in the same form, the Clerk of the House of Representatives shall enroll the provisions in such bill or joint resolution as separate bills or joint resolutions (for item veto purposes). Requires the enrollment as part of one separate bill or joint resolution of: (1) all the provisions within the jurisdiction of a subcommittee of the Committee on Appropriations; (2) all the provisions within the jurisdiction of the Committee on Appropriations; (3) all the provisions within the jurisdiction of any other House committee; and (4) all the provisions for which jurisdiction cannot be determined.
